Medical Center Area, Boston, MA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Medical Center Area?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Medical Center Area Studio Apartments | $2,593 | $1,450 | $5,500 |
| Medical Center Area 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,241 | $1,250 | $10,000+ |
| Medical Center Area 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,163 | $1,900 | $9,725 |
| Medical Center Area 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,603 | $1,250 | $10,000+ |
| Medical Center Area 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,191 | $950 | $9,500 |
| Medical Center Area 5 Bedroom Apartments | $6,031 | $1,300 | $8,900 |
| Medical Center Area 6 Bedroom Apartments | $8,510 | $900 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Medical Center Area
What is the current pricing and availability for apartments for rent in the Medical Center Area area of Boston, MA?
As of today, August 31, 2026, there are currently 2,183 available Medical Center Area apartments priced from $900 to $15,200, with an average monthly rent of $3,863.
How much are Studio apartments in Medical Center Area?
There are currently 469 Studio Apartments in Medical Center Area with rent ranges from $1,450 to $5,500 with an average price of $2,593.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Medical Center Area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Medical Center Area ranges from $1,250 to $11,120 with an average monthly rent of $3,241.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Medical Center Area c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Medical Center Area range from $1,900 to $9,725.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$4,163.
How expensive are Medical Center Area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 436 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Medical Center Area on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,250 to $13,695 - averaging $4,603 for the location.
